Definitions and meanings of "Conformity"

What do we mean by conformity?

Similarity in form or character; agreement. noun

Action or behavior in correspondence with socially accepted standards, conventions, rules, or laws. noun

The relationship between rock or sediment strata that were deposited adjacently or vertically in sequence without any interruption due to erosion, tilting, folding, or similar natural processes. noun

A surface exhibiting such a relationship between older rock strata and younger rock strata. noun

In geology, parallelism of dip and strike between two strata or groups of strata. noun

Correspondence in form or manner; resemblance; agreement; congruity; likeness; harmony: in this and the next meaning, followed by to or with before the object with which another agrees, and in before the matter in which there is agreement: as, a ship is constructed in conformity to or with a model; conformity in shape. noun

Submission; accordance; acquiescence. noun

In English history, adherence to the Established Church, or compliance with its requirements and principles. noun

Correspondence in form, manner, or character; resemblance; agreement; congruity; -- followed by to, with, or between. noun

Compliance with the usages of the Established Church. noun
